Man, 41, In Trouble For Damaging N25m Mercedes Benz Truck

Posted on October 7, 2024
KINGSLEY EBERE 
A 41-year old man, Kehinde Isaac, has landed in trouble in Lagos State for allegedly damaging a Mercedes Benz truck worth N25m and was asked to pay for the purchase of the parts and he had no money to do so. 
P.M.EXPRESS reports the suspect, Isaac, has been arrested and charged for malicious damage under the Criminal Laws of the State.
The incident happened at Power line Street, Joke Ayo area of Alagbado, Lagos.
According to the Police,  the suspect maliciously damaged the Benz truck with registration number, MBK107SB, belonging to Olaore Transport Company worth the said amount.
The Police did not state if he was a  driver or worker in the company but found him culpable after the matter was reported to the Police at Alagbado Division. The operatives arrested and detained him over the alleged conduct.
He was subsequently charged before the Ogba Magistrate Court over the alleged offence.
The charge read:
“That you, Kehinde Isaac “M”, on the 2nd of July, 2024 at about 1400hrs at No.4 Power Line Street, Joke Ayo, Alagbado, Lagos State in the Ikeja magisterial district, did maliciously damage a Mercedes Benz truck with registration number MBK 107SB valued at Twenty-Five Million Naira (N25,000,000) property of one Olaore Transport Company and thereby committed an offence contrary to and punishable under Section 350 of the Criminal Laws of Lagos State of Nigeria 2015.”
However, he pleaded not guilty.
The prosecutor, Inspector John Iberedem, then asked the Court to give a date for hearing since he pleaded not guilty to enable the Police to prove that he actually committed the alleged offence.
The Presiding Magistrate, Mrs. E. Kubenije, granted him bail in the sum of N400,000 with two sureties in like sum, who must show evidence of means of livelihood and tax payment while addresses will be verified by the Court.
The matter was adjourned till 16th October,2024 for mention while the defendant was remanded in custody at the correctional center at Kirikiri town, Lagos, pending when he will perfect his bail conditions.
